Committed Yorkies have never given up those enclaves (actually they are border areas rather than enclaves). We still regard the traditional borders of the county as Yorkshire. Administrative Areas are different. Humberside was a County Council covering part of Yorkshire and part of Lincolnshire and was never going to change our proud traditions.
